Source format: AIF

AIF usually refers to Audio Interchange File Format, an uncompressed audio container developed by Apple. It is widely used on macOS and in professional audio workflows for storing high-quality recordings, samples, and project audio. AIF files often contain PCM audio, which preserves original sound quality but can produce large file sizes. Typical uses include music production, sound design, archiving, and transferring audio between editing tools.

Target format: APE

APE is the file extension for Monkey’s Audio, a lossless audio format. It compresses audio without discarding data, so the decoded result matches the source exactly. The main advantage of APE is smaller file size than uncompressed audio while keeping full fidelity. It is commonly used for archiving music collections and preserving audio masters, though support in players and editors is more limited than for WAV or FLAC.

How to perform the conversion

The most reliable way to convert AIF to APE is with a desktop audio converter that supports both formats, such as Foobar2000 with the Monkey’s Audio encoder component, or a dedicated converter that can export APE.   1. Open your converter and import the .aif or .aiff file.
  2. Choose APE or Monkey’s Audio as the output format.
  3. Select a compression level if the program offers one. Higher compression usually means slower encoding.
  4. Set the output folder and filename.
  5. Start the conversion and wait for the new .ape file to be created.

In Foobar2000, the workflow is typically File → Open to load the AIF file, then Convert → ... to choose APE as the output format. In other audio tools, the equivalent path may be File → Export or Convert, followed by selecting Monkey’s Audio.

Notes on quality, compatibility, or limitations

AIF to APE is a lossless-to-lossless conversion only if the source AIF contains uncompressed PCM audio. In that case, the audio quality remains unchanged, but the file may become smaller or larger depending on the content and compression settings. If the AIF file contains compressed or unusual audio data, not every converter will handle it correctly.

Compatibility is the main limitation: APE is less universally supported than WAV, FLAC, or MP3. If you need broad playback support, consider whether APE is the best target format for your workflow. Also, metadata and tags may not transfer perfectly between tools, so verify artist, album, and track information after conversion.
